I have relatively obscure name, but there are still a couple of people that share the same name as me.

this becomes a problem when some of these people create an account with your name and post/share some questionable things that I don’t really align with, these accounts seem to be inactive for over 3 years now but they were not made by me (Facebook, Pinterest etc…).

This is a problem because they still come up as one of the first search results when googling my full name. With a decent career on the horizon, I would like to at least suppress if not delete these accounts from search results. I tried contacting the social media sites but all the support teams did was say that there is no way unless i can prove I am the owner of these accounts so that i can go in and change the settings on them which I am obviously not.

Any suggestions?
